ce Predict/Explain Light of a particular wavelength does not eject electrons from the surface of a given metal. (a) Should thewavelength of the light be increased or decreased in order tocause electrons to be ejected? (b) Choose the best explanation fromamong the following: I. The photons have too little energy to eject electrons. To in-crease their energy, their wavelength should be increased.II. The energy of a photon is proportional to its frequency; thatis, inversely proportional to its wavelength. To increase theenergy of the photons so they can eject electrons, one mustdecrease their wavelength.
a) So in order to eject electrons from the metal surface we have to decrease the wavelength of theincident radiation.b) The energy of a photon proportional to its frequency that is, inversely proportional to itswavelength. To increase the energy of the photons so they can eject electrons one mustdecrease their wave length.
